How Credit Card can builds a good Credit Rating
Credit cards are a fact of life. You need one to make a hotel or plane reservation, or to rent a car, even if you plan to pay cash. Many stores require a credit card to accept your check. Responsible use of a credit card builds a good credit rating, too, marking the consumer as mortgage-worthy. But people who have never had credit or need to repair a poor credit history may not qualify for a regular credit card. For them, a secured credit card may be the only way to establish, or re-establish, credit. [more...]

Asian Tech Stock Weekly Summary (Week of 17 – 23 Aug 2009)
Japan Hardware • Fujitsu Ltd. ( FJTSY.PK ) raised its full-year profit forecast almost four-fold after selling a 5 percent stake in Fanuc Ltd. Net income will probably reach 95 billion yen (US$1 billion) in the year ending March 2010. The company had a 112.4 billion yen (US$1.2 billion) net loss last fiscal year. Fujitsu gained 89 billion yen (US$942.9 million) from the sale of 12 million Fanuc shares. The sale reduced the company’s holding in Fanuc to almost zero. [more...]
